You wish to test the following claim (H1) at a significance level of α=0.002. For the context of this problem, d=x2−x1 where the first data set represents a pre-test and the second data set represents a post-test.

      Ho:μd=0
      H1:μd≠0

You believe the population of difference scores is normally distributed, but you do not know the standard deviation. You obtain pre-test and post-test samples for n=178 subjects. The average difference (post - pre) is ¯d=3.1with a standard deviation of the differences of sd=20.7.

What is the test statistic for this sample? (Report answer accurate to three decimal places.)
test statistic = ±±

What is the P-value for this test? For this calculation, use the conservative under-estimate for the degrees of freedom as mentioned in the textbook. (Report answer accurate to four decimal places.)
P-value = ±±

Sol:

Ho:μd=0
      H1:μd≠0

t=xd-0/sd/sqrt(n)

=(3.1-0)/(20.7/sqrt(178))

= 1.998027

test statistic = +1.998

df=n-1=178-1=177

=T.DIST.2T(1.998027,177)

=0.04724498

p value=0.0472

The P-value is...

greater than α

fail to reject the null

There is not sufficient evidence to warrant rejection of the claim that the mean difference of post-test from pre-test is not equal to 0.
